Q186483: NetDDE Service: Error 2185 - The Service Name is Invalid

The information in this article applies to:

- Microsoft Windows NT Server version 4.0, Terminal Server Edition 
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------

SYMPTOMS
========

By default the Network DDE service on a Terminal Server is set to start
manually. If you attempt to start the service, you receive a 2185 error: The
Service Name is Invalid. The service cannot be started from a command prompt
either.

This is expected behavior on a Terminal Server. The Network DDE service is
disabled. Because Network DDE relies on the registration of unique computer
names to share information across a DDE share, the service will not work in a
multi-user environment. This does not mean, however, that users cannot make use
of DDE applications.

Terminal Server uses a multi-user version of NetDDE. Instead of registering
unique computernames, the Terminal Server NetDDE registers unique usernames.
This makes more sense in a multi-user environment, although it adds to new
requirement (not typically seen in Windows NT environments) that users log on
with unique user names.

To start the multi-user NetDDE, all a user has to do is start a DDE application
like Chat. This will load the necessary files, start the NetDDE agent, and
register the user's name on the network for DDE services. Note that only the
first instance of the user's name will allow NetDDE registration. If a user logs
on at multiple locations, only the first logon will allow NetDDE.
